Services Offered by Car Key Locksmiths
Key Duplication
- Requirement Keys: Simple and fast to replicate, typically the least costly choice.
- Remote Head Keys: These consist of the key fob and can be more expensive due to the additional elements.
- Transponder Keys: These keys have a microchip that interacts with your car’s computer system. Duplication needs programming and can be more pricey.
- Smart Keys: High-tech keys that utilize radio frequencies to communicate with your car. Duplication and programming can be complex and costly.
Key Extraction
- If a key breaks off in the ignition or door lock, an expert locksmith can extract it without causing damage to the lock.
Key Programming
- Modern vehicles often require key programming to sync the key with the car’s computer system. This service is necessary for brand-new keys and can be done on-site or in the store.
Lockout Services
- If you’ve locked your type in the car, a locksmith can provide quick and efficient lockout services to get you back on the roadway.
Keyless Entry System Repair
- Problems with keyless entry systems can be discouraging. Locksmiths can identify and repair these systems to ensure they function correctly.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: How much does it cost to make a duplicate car key?
- A: The cost can vary depending on the type of key. Requirement keys can cost around ₤ 10-₤ 20, remote head keys ₤ 30-₤ 60, transponder keys ₤ 50-₤ 100, and smart keys ₤ 100-₤ 200. Programming extra charges may apply.
Q: Can I program a new car key myself?
- A: While it is possible to program some car keys yourself, it often needs specialized devices and knowledge. For a lot of contemporary vehicles, it’s best to consult a professional locksmith.
Q: What should I do if I lock my keys in the car?
- A: Call a professional locksmith who uses lockout services. They can efficiently and safely open your car without causing damage.
Q: How long does it require to program a brand-new car key?
- A: The time it requires to program a new car key can differ. Simple programming might take 15-30 minutes, while more complicated systems might use up to an hour.
Q: Are all locksmiths certified to work with car keys?
- A: Not all locksmiths are equally experienced with car keys. Look for locksmith professionals who specialize in automotive locksmith services and have the required equipment and training.
Q: Can a locksmith make a key if I have none?
- A: Yes, a locksmith near me for car can create a new key from a code or by replicating an existing key if you can offer one. Nevertheless, this may require additional documentation and can be more expensive.
